FENSA Approved

It can be a challenge to choose the right double-glazing company. You must consider not just your budget and design preferences, but also if they are approved by FENSA. This is a program of the government that ensures the work is compliant. It also helps homeowners to have their windows signed off.

FENSA is the acronym for Fenestration Self-Assessment Scheme. It was established in April 2002 in order to address changes in building regulations regarding replacement windows, roof lights and doors. Six bodies oversee and empower members with self-certifying equipment. It is essential to choose an installer who is FENSA-approved to ensure that your installation will be in line with local building regulations and will be registered with your council.

An approved installer of FENSA will offer a five - to ten-year guarantee and an insurance-backed warranty on their products. This is useful should you decide to sell your house. It's an excellent idea to request a copy of their FENSA certificate as proof that the installation is in line with standard.

One of the main reasons to work with an approved double glazing contractor from FENSA is that it will make it much easier to have your replacement windows signed off by the local authority. You might end up paying a lot more if you try to do it yourself, and face fines for not complying with the law.

Working with an FENSA approved installer can save you money and time even if you're not yet a homeowner. This is due to the fact that it's much easier to arrange inspections and then certify your installation with a FENSA registered installer than to do it yourself. If you don't have a FENSA-registered fitter and you don't have a registered fitter, you'll need to pay to register your installation with your local council on your own and might require an indemnity insurance policy.

Insurance

It is important to check their insurance policies when choosing double glazing installers in my area. They must have public liability insurance that will cover any damages caused by their work. They should also offer an extensive guarantee on their work and products.

Double-glazed windows can reduce your energy bill while enhancing security in your home. They are made up of two panes of glass that are sealed hermetically and separated by a spacer as well as the gap is filled with an insulating gas, such as argon or air. They also feature thermo break to minimize the loss of heat and reduce condensation. Double-glazed windows are more efficient than single-paned windows and double glazing installers Near me can save homeowners up to PS235 on their electricity bills per year.

The price of double glazing varies on the type and size of your windows, the materials used, and the person you select as your installer. uPVC aluminum, uPVC and then timber are generally the most affordable options. Some companies offer financing options that may be helpful for homeowners with limited funds. Beware of hidden charges like inspection fees, and additional costs like a multi-lock system.

A reputable contractor will offer quality for the money and be upfront about their costs. They must also be honest about their installation process and not charge for every inspection or add-on. They should also provide an extensive warranty, and the longer the better.
